Cookout Lunch And Open House At New Axtell Clinic To Be March 27

MARYSVILLE – The public is invited to a free lunch cookout and open house on Wednesday, March 27th, 2024, at Community Memorial Healthcare (CMH)’s new family medicine clinic in Axtell. Food will be served from 11:30 a.m. to 1 p.m. at Community Physicians Clinic – Axtell, 502 North Elm St., Axtell, KS 66403. There is no cost for lunch. Tours of the facility will also be available.

Community Physicians Clinic opened its Axtell location in January 2024. The primary care family medicine clinic is located in the new Axtell Community Fitness Center, and includes its own suite of private rooms and offices, as well as a separate entrance located on the south side of the building. The new clinic location includes two patient exam rooms, a private waiting area, a reception office, and private medical charting/office space. Crist & Pieschl, P.A., is also able to use the clinic space to provide physical therapy appointments.

Linda Bott, APRN, and Michele Voelker, APRN, WCC, are primary care providers at the Axtell location. Clinic hours are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Fridays from 9:30 a.m. to 11:30 a.m.; and Thursdays from 1:30 – 4:30 p.m. Appointments can be made for new or existing patients for illness-related primary care checkups, wellness checks and preventative health appointments, CDL physicals or sports physicals, or any point-of-care testing for COVID, illness, etc.

“We are grateful to the Axtell community for welcoming us, and for partnering with us to provide more accessible healthcare to the eastern side of Marshall County and neighboring areas,” said Curtis Hawkinson, CMH chief executive officer. “We hope you’re able to join us to celebrate on March 27th.”
